Un Récit Complet Marvel #52
In "La fête de la lumière," Storm ventures into the Morlock tunnels to perform the mysterious "Ceremony of Light," only to be pulled into another dimension. When Cable discovers a body in the tunnels and reports it to the X-Men, the team is left reeling—Storm is presumed dead. Written by Warren Ellis and illustrated by Terry Dodson, with inks by Karl Story and vibrant colors by Joe Rosas, Ariane Lenshoek, and Malibu, this 1996 issue features cover art by Terry Dodson and Karl Story.
